Those gases which combine with water to form acids are called acidic gases. Examples of acidic gases are sulfur dioxide ( SO\u2082) and nitrogen dioxide (NO2). The sulfur dioxide gas present in polluted air forms sulfuric acid (H2SO4) whereas nitrogen dioxide gas present in polluted air forms nitric acid (HNO\u2083). When the ‘acids‘ formed from sulfur dioxide and nitrogen dioxide present in air dissolve in rainwater and fall on the earth, we call it acid rain. This is because due to the presence of acids in it, the rainwater becomes slightly acidic.
